Job Description
DESCRIPTION
Location:
United States (Hybrid)Duration:
6 months (Project-based)Department:
Human Resources Position Overview We are seeking a Human Resources Business Partner (HRBP) to support operations across North America (U.S. & Mexico). This role will act as a strategic HR partner, aligning business goals with people strategy, supporting leadership teams in workforce planning, employee relations, compliance, and organizational development. Key Responsibilities Strategic HR Partnership Act as the main HR contact for managers and leadership teams. Support organizational design, workforce planning, and talent strategy. Translate business needs into HR solutions aligned with company goals. Employee Relations & Performance Manage employee relations cases ensuring compliance and consistency. Support performance management and development processes. Advise leaders on conflict resolution and disciplinary actions. Compliance & Labor Relations Ensure compliance with U.S. labor laws (federal, state, local).Oversee HR processes:
onboarding, offboarding, documentation, audits. Support multi-state operations and field workforce compliance. Talent & HR Operations Support recruitment and staffing strategies. Participate in headcount planning. Coordinate with HR and payroll teams across U.S. and Mexico. Maintain accurate HR data and reporting.REQUIREMENTS
Qualifications Bachelor's degree in HR, Business Administration, Psychology or related. 5-7 years of experience in Human Resources. Experience as HRBP or HR Manager. Experience in renewable energy, industrial, or project-based environments (preferred). Experience supporting multi-state U.S. operations. Strong knowledge of U.S. labor laws. Fluent Spanish + Intermediate/Advanced English.
